This chapter recounts the harrowing experience of a graduate student who fell ill with monkeypox, facing severe pain and symptoms despite his knowledge of infectious diseases. It also critiques the government's response to the outbreak amidst rising case numbers and highlights the struggles surrounding vaccine and treatment accessibility.
